Overview of the Products
The Sougayilang Telescopic Fishing Rod and Reel Combo is priced at $45.98, while the WIDDEN Kids Fishing Pole comes in at $39.99. This makes the WIDDEN option about 17% cheaper than the Sougayilang combo. Both products cater to different audiences; Sougayilang targets seasoned anglers looking for a portable and robust setup, while WIDDEN is designed specifically for kids and beginners.
Target Audience
The Sougayilang combo is aimed at more experienced anglers who need a reliable and sensitive rod for various fishing conditions. The product boasts a 24Ton Carbon Fiber build, providing a strong backbone for catching larger fish. This design makes it suitable for both saltwater and freshwater fishing. Conversely, the WIDDEN Kids Fishing Pole is tailored for young anglers aged 5-18, focusing on ease of use and comfort. The kit includes everything a beginner needs, including a tackle box and a lightweight spincast reel, making it ideal for those just starting in the fishing world.
Portability and Design
When it comes to portability, the Sougayilang rod easily breaks down to 15.1-15.9 inches, making it simple to stash in a backpack or suitcase. This feature allows for quick setup, ensuring anglers are never more than a minute away from casting. The WIDDEN pole extends to 4.92 feet and retracts to 15.7 inches, offering a compact design perfect for kids. However, the focus on portability might sacrifice some performance when compared to the more advanced Sougayilang setup, which is designed for serious fishers.
Build Quality and Durability
The Sougayilang features a high-density 24Ton Carbon Fiber construction reinforced with fiberglass. This combination provides both sensitivity for detecting bites and strength for battling larger fish. The materials used are also corrosion-resistant, making it suitable for saltwater use. In contrast, the WIDDEN Kids Fishing Pole is crafted from durable fiberglass, with stainless steel guides designed to resist rust and breakage. While it may not match the advanced materials of the Sougayilang, it offers adequate durability for young anglers.
Ease of Use
The ease of use is a significant advantage for the WIDDEN Kids Fishing Pole. The lightweight reel and extended rear handle are designed for small hands, making it easy for children to grip and operate. The one-touch push-button casting simplifies the process, allowing beginners to focus on learning rather than getting frustrated with complex setups. On the other hand, the Sougayilang's features, while advanced, may require more skill and understanding from the user, making it less accessible for novices.
Performance in Fishing Conditions
In terms of performance, the Sougayilang combo shines with its sensitive tip and strong backbone, making it suitable for various fishing conditions, whether in saltwater or freshwater. Its 12+1 BB spinning reel is designed for smooth operation, with a gear ratio of 6.2:1, which is advantageous for both lures and bait fishing. The WIDDEN Kids Fishing Pole, while effective for beginners, may not match the performance level of the Sougayilang setup, especially in challenging fishing scenarios. It is designed for lighter tasks, making it less versatile for advanced anglers.
